linux 核心最初只是由芬蘭人林納斯·托瓦茲(linus torvalds)在赫爾辛基大學上學時出於個人愛好而編寫的。
linux 是一套免費使用和自由傳播的類 unix 作業系統,是乙個基於 posix 和 unix 的多使用者、多工、支援多執行緒和多 cpu 的作業系統。
linux 能執行主要的 unix 工具軟體、應用程式和網路協議。它支援 32 位和 64 位硬體。linux 繼承了 unix 以網路為核心的設計思想,是乙個效能穩定的多使用者網路作業系統。
linux下有許多資料夾,每個資料夾用於儲存不同型別的檔案,以下是系統資料夾的目錄樹
linux中每個使用者有個家目錄,如果是管理員(root使用者)家目錄是/root,若是普通使用者家目錄是/home。路徑,從乙個目錄到另乙個目錄或檔案的道路被稱為路徑,「.」表示當前目錄,「..」當前目錄的父目錄,「~」當前使用者的家目錄,「-」上乙個目錄。
/ linux系統根目錄。
/bin 資料夾主要存放系統啟動需要的一些二進位制檔案,以及一些最常用的命令。
/usr 程式和資料存放目錄。
/sbin 這裡存放的是系統管理員使用的系統管理程式.
/etc 這個目錄用來存放所有系統管理所需要的配置檔案和子目錄,如(防火牆,啟動項...)。
/tmp 本目錄是用來存放一些臨時檔案的。
/lib 這個目錄裡存放著系統最基本的動態連線共享庫,其作用類似於windows裡的dll檔案。幾乎所有的應用程式都需要用到這些共享庫。
/var 這個目錄中存放著在不斷擴充著的東西,我們習慣將那些經常被修改的目錄放在這個目錄下。包含在正常操作中被改變的檔案:假離線檔案、記錄檔案、加鎖檔案、臨時檔案和頁格式化檔案等各種日誌檔案.
/home 使用者的主目錄,使用者資訊存放的目錄,使用者的預設工作目錄,在linux中,每個使用者都有乙個自己的目錄,一般該目錄名是以使用者的賬號命名的。每增加乙個使用者,系統就會根據其使用者名稱在目錄下新建乙個和其使用者名稱同名的資料夾,用來儲存其使用者配置。
/opt 這是給主機額外安裝軟體所擺放的目錄。比如你安裝乙個oracle資料庫則就可以放到這個目錄下,預設是空的。
rm -rf //目錄/檔案 刪除目錄及檔案並且不詢問是否確認刪除
mv //移動 更改名稱
mkdir //建立目錄
touch //建立檔案
chmod //配置檔案或目錄(-r)許可權
chown //配置檔案或目錄(-r)屬主屬組
cd //開啟目錄
vi/vim //命令模式(dd x )-o、i、a、s-編輯模式-末行模式 //wq ! set nu 10d 10,20d
tar //解壓 -zxvf 壓縮 -zcvf -c 指定解壓後存放目錄
mysql -uroot –proot
/etc/profile //環境變數
/etc/sysconfig/network-scripts/ifcfg-ens33 //centos 網絡卡配置檔案目錄
/etc/sysconfig/netwrok/ifcfg-eth0 //suse網絡卡配置檔案
/etc/init.d //系統啟動目錄
/etc/host.cnf //dns配置檔案
Linux基礎命令
eg man ls 就可以檢視ls相關的用法 注 按q鍵或者ctrl c退出,在linux下可以使用ctrl c終止當前程式執行。2.ls檢視目錄或者檔案的屬 列舉出任一目錄下面的檔案 eg ls usr man ls l a.d表示目錄 directory 如果是乙個 表示是檔案,如果是l則表示是...
linux基礎 命令
命令自動補全 help幫助 幫助文件 鳥哥linux私房菜 linux命令大全 工具書 man ls useradd utest useradd g group2 utest 建立utesty使用者屬於group2組 usermod g group3 utest 將utest所在的組改為group3...
linux 命令基礎
本週學習知識點 一 linux作業系統的目錄結構 在linux作業系統中,沒有 c d e等這些碟符的概念 只有乙個 代表根目錄。home 使用者的家 media 裝置 掛載 的映象檔案 root 最高許可權使用者 一般情況下不需要使用root 使用者 bin 所有的操作都是通過 命令實現的,這些命...